A Pro's Journey: 3-BET and 4-BET Light

Poker imgAs the game develops and we analyze our opponents, we may find certain situations where we should use 3-bet and 4-bet light.

3-Bet: Let's talk about the best situations to apply a light 3-bet

-Opponent opens many hands and folds a lot to 3-bets

-Opponent doesn't fold much to 3-bet but folds a lot to CBET flop: In this situation I will be 3-betting already thinking about taking the pot by Cbetting flop

-Money bubble or FT: If we have a good stack at this time we can pressure 3 more by betting

Worst situations to 3-bet light:

-Call station opponent: that recreational player who calls ANYTHING pre-flop and post-flop

-Opponent makes many 4-bets

-Opponent hardly folds to 3-bets or Cbets

A few years ago, 3-betting light was a very +EV play, it worked a lot and players didn't really know how to act against it. However, as the game evolved, many people started to apply it and defend themselves better against it. Nowadays, it's normal to see 4-bets light and 5-bets light.

The current trend in the game has been to stay tighter when applying a 3-bet, choosing the spots that have the best chance of working.

4-Bet: Let's talk about the best situations to apply a light 4-bet

-3-beta opponent quite a lot: Obvious hehe

-The opponent is a good player and you know that the 3-bet light spot is good: Don't be afraid, apply the 4-bet

-Button x Small blind: A very common situation is for the button to open and the small blind to 3-bet. If you see a trend in this, you can apply the 4-bet

A relatively important thing when 3-Betting or 4-Betting light is to have some blocker in your hand, as this reduces the chance of your opponent having some hand combinations.

For example:

We received a 3-bet from a range that looked something like this:

PRINT

We have 236 combos in his range.

Now if you decide to 4-bet with 78s:

PRINT 2

Note that the number of combos has dropped to 230

Now if you 4-bet with a blocker, A8:

PRINT 3

The number of combos now drops to 199. In other words, the chance of him having a good combo in his hand decreases even more with the blocker.
